Malaysia Corporate Formation - Types of Malaysia Company
Malaysia Corporate formation is divided into 2 types: Local companies and Labuan offshore
companies. Local companies in Malaysia exist in entity form, in which investors can choose
between field operation and virtual office. In contrast, Labuan company formation has a flat
tax rate system.
Malaysia Corporate Formation - Malaysia Company Name
Malaysia Corporate Formation can be registered Malaysia company name in English or
Malay, usually ends with “SDN. BHD”. SDN is the abbreviation for Sendirian, meaning
private whereas BHD is the abbreviation for Berhad, meaning limited. SDN. BHD refers to
“Private Limited” whereas Berhad generally refers to “Public Limited Company”. In
Malaysia, companies are generally registered in the form of enterprise, partnership or
private limited company. Private limited company is the most common form among all, for
instance, ATAHK (MALAYSIA) SDN. BHD.
Malaysia Corporate Formation - Authorized capital
A private limited company in Malaysia must have a minimum authorized capital and paid-up
capital of RM400, 000 and RM2 respectively. Paid-up capital may differ with scope of
business, therefore entrepreneurs can place the paid-up capital in phases based on actual
operating conditions.

Malaysia Corporate Formation-Appointment of shareholders and directors
Each company must provide two (2) or more shareholders; shareholders can be the
directors at the same time. Shareholders do not have nationality restrictions; each company
must have a minimum of two (2) directors, being a natural person with their principal place
of residence in Malaysia or foreigners who hold a visa in Malaysia for more than 6 months.

Malaysia Corporate Formation - Required Documents
English name of the Malaysia Company, personal data of all the shareholders and directors
(Identification card or passport and address), authorized capital and the shares allocation,
articles of association, purpose of company formation and main projects. (All documents
must be translated in English or Malay)
Malaysia Corporate Formation - Procedure
Filling the application form → sign an agreement → make the payment → company name
search → signing of documents at Malaysia → complete the procedure at government
departments → receive full set company information → opening of company bank account
Malaysia Corporate Formation - Timeline
When the required documents are ready, it would take approximately 20 working days to
complete the registration procedures of the Malaysia Company. If the applicant can come
directly to Malaysia to complete the registration procedure, it would only take 7 working
days.

Malaysia Corporate Formation - Annual filling requirements
Every company must update the company details and submitting annual tax filing to the
government before the deadline. All Malaysia Company which includes dormant company
must prepare the company account. ATAHK can provide our clients with accounting and tax
services and charge accordingly.
Malaysia Corporate Formation - Working permit
The authorized and paid up capital of Malaysia Company must be at least 1 million ringgit
for those company who want to apply working permit for foreign workers. ATAHK can assist
our clients to apply for the working permit.
